In the ever unfolding realm of real news, Rep. Adam Schiff, a prominent Democrat and a major voice during the allegations of Russia collusion, has found himself at the heart of controversy again. During his recent appearance on NBC’s “The Today Show,” Schiff has raised eyebrows within the political landscape as he seemingly conceded to undermining democracy because he didn’t trust President Biden’s chances of winning in November.

Savannah Guthrie, an NBC anchor, posed a critical question to Schiff: If you doubted Biden’s capability so much that you suggested him quitting the race, how do you reconcile with him serving as president now if he lacks the competence to run? This is indeed an inquiry echoing concerns raised by several people including GOP VP nominee Sen. JD Vance (R-OH), who was among the first few voices calling for Biden’s resignation.

If President Joe Biden withdraws from his reelection campaign, it would indeed cast serious doubts about his credentials as a competent president. There wouldn’t be any middle ground – not running for reelection would imply tacit acceptance of President Trump’s long-standing contention about Biden lacking the mental fitness required to effectively duty as Commander-in-Chief.

Schiff retorted back to Guthrie’s query by stating that his chief concern was around whether or not Biden could secure a victory against Trump. Schiff however emphasizes his faith in Biden’s abilities as president and lauds him for doing an exceptional job in office.
